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Overall lead for controls engineering for HVAC Final Assembly

  • Daily production support for across HVAC Final Assembly.

  • Develop kaizen activities driven by Safety, Quality, and Productivity. 

  • Equipment/machine procurement for HVAC assembly. 

  • Project management (schedule development and budget tracking). 

  • Support company and departmental G&O’s (safety, quality, efficiency, cost reduction, environmental and delivery). 

  • Equipment specification, justification, installation, testing, buyoff, process validation & capability. 

  • Lead planning and equipment/machine install events, support equipment training, line-off, and document buy-off condition incorporating ergo, safety and spare parts. 

  • Provide regular updates to management on key projects. 

  • Understand machine operation and make suggestions to improve machine operation ratios, net operator time and product flow. 

  • Communication between support departments for open items. (Design, Quality, Production Control, Production, Business Planning, Purchasing, etc.).

What We Do

DENSO is one of the world's largest automotive suppliers with a 75-year history of providing advanced automotive systems and technology to automakers worldwide. While our products are featured on nearly every vehicle make and model on the road today, we're also looking to innovate beyond automotive so we can maximize how we support the evolving needs of society. Globally, we have 158,000 employees, including 27,000+ in North America, working together every day to pursue our Two Great Causes: Green -- which represents our goal of achieving carbon neutrality by 2035 through our products, processes and facilities; and Peace of Mind -- which focuses on developing solutions for safer and more seamless experiences across society. Together, they help us pursue our mission of contributing to a better world.
